Originally Posted by knox_sport
So how well do clear bras age? Do they discolor/yellow/crack/get brittle?

Just curious. You all are starting to scare me!
If taken care of they age well. 303 Aerospace protectant is good for them as well as putting a synthetic sealant over them.
